® Appendix D <br />Sampling and Analysis Procedures <br />INTRODUCTION <br />The sampling and analysis procedures for the monitoring program at the Corral Hollow <br />Sanitary Landfill are described in this appendix. The procedures provide for consistent and <br />reproducible sampling methods; proper application of analytical methods; accurate and <br />precise analytical results; and finally, these procedures provide guidelines so that the <br />overall objectives of the monitoring program are achieved. <br />The following documents were used as guidelines for the development of these <br />procedures: <br />• Procedures Manual for Groundwater Monitoring at Solid Waste Disposal Facilities, <br />EPA-530/SW-61 1, August 1977 <br />• RCRA Groundwater Monitoring Technical Enforcement Guidance Document, <br />Office of Solid Waste and Emergency Response 9950. 1, September 1986 <br />• Test Methods for Evaluating Solid Waste: Physical/Chemical Methods, EPA <br />SW -846, 3rd edition, November 1986 <br />• Methods for Organic Chemical Analysis of Municipal and Industrial Wastewater, <br />EPA -600/4-82-057, July 1982 <br />• Methods for Chemical Analysis of Water and Wastes, EPA -600/4-79-020, revised <br />March 1983 <br />Before the sampling event is begun, monitoring wells at the site will be measured for static <br />water levels during a single water level survey. Water levels will be converted to <br />elevations in mean sea level and displayed on a groundwater contour map. All (or <br />selected) monitoring wells will be sampled for chemical constituents after the water -level <br />survey is completed. <br />SACNN�P70093M390031.9BG-94 sdg:4 D-1 Rev. 0, 420/95 <br />
